Visual Basic의 변수

Visual Basic에서 계산을 수행하는 경우 값을 자주 저장해야 합니다.예를 들어, 여러 개의 값을 계산하고 비교한 다음 해당 결과에 따라 여러 가지 작업을 수행해야 하는 경우가 있을 수 있습니다.값을 비교하려면 해당 값을 유지해야 합니다.

용도

대부분의 프로그래밍 언어와 마찬가지로 Visual Basic에서도 변수를 사용하여 값을 저장합니다.변수는 해당 변수에 저장된 값을 참조하는 데 사용하는 이름과해당 변수에 저장될 수 있는 데이터의 종류를 결정하는 데이터 형식을 가집니다.밀접하게 관련되어 있으며 인덱싱된 데이터 항목 집합을 저장해야 하는 경우 변수에 배열을 사용할 수 있습니다.

지역 형식 유추를 사용하면 데이터 형식을 명시적으로 지정하지 않고 변수를 선언할 수 있습니다.대신 컴파일러에서는 초기화 식의 형식에서 변수 형식을 유추합니다.자세한 내용은 지역 형식 유추(Visual Basic)Option Infer 문을 참조하십시오.

값 할당

다음 예제에서처럼 대입문을 사용하여 계산을 수행하고 해당 결과를 변수에 할당합니다.

' The following statement assigns the value 10 to the variable.
applesSold = 10
' The following statement increments the variable.
applesSold = applesSold + 1
' The variable now holds the value 11.

[!참고]

이 예제에 사용된 등호(=)는 같음 연산자가 아닌 할당 연산자이며변수 applesSold에 값을 할당합니다.

자세한 내용은 방법: 변수 값 저장 및 검색(Visual Basic)을 참조하십시오.

변수 및 속성

속성은 변수와 마찬가지로 사용자가 액세스할 수 있는 값을 나타내지만변수보다 훨씬 복잡합니다.속성은 해당 값을 설정하고 검색하는 방법을 제어하는 코드 블록을 사용합니다.자세한 내용은 Visual Basic에서 속성과 변수의 차이점을 참조하십시오.

참고 항목

작업

Visual Basic의 변수 문제 해결

방법: 변수 값 저장 및 검색(Visual Basic)

개념

Visual Basic의 변수 선언

Visual Basic의 개체 변수

Visual Basic에서 속성과 변수의 차이점

지역 형식 유추(Visual Basic)